In 1499, Agnes Josselyn entered the world in Great Canfield Manor, Dunmow, Essex, ENGLAND, born to Ralph Josselyn And Elizabeth Cornish. Agnes Josselyn married John Brock, John Wiseman, and had children including Agnes Wiseman, Anne Wiseman, Catherine Wiseman, Clemence Wiseman, John Brock, John Wiseman, Margaret Wiseman, Margery Wiseman, Mary Wiseman, Philippa Anne Wiseman, Robert Wiseman, Thomas Wiseman, William Wiseman. Agnes Josselyn passed away in 1558 in St. Mary Churchyard, Great Canfield, Essex, ENGLAND.
